Output 6a8fade514fb762d67b73028a5db812402e1b1e9aa4f2922c684b7be3ad3ad6e:1

value
396557561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d984361807a71edcaf977eabc761f149e204f53 OP_EQUAL
address
3ADuApLnBSyGXJaWYExzwgLvmQdYRgfFFA
transaction
6a8fade514fb762d67b73028a5db812402e1b1e9aa4f2922c684b7be3ad3ad6e
spent
true